#1ab50b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ab50b is composed of 10.2% red, 71%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.9%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 114.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 37.6%. #1ab50b color hex could be obtained by blending #34ff16 with #006b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#1ab50b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020f01 is the darkest color, while #fbf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ab50b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d645c is the less saturated color, while #14bc04 is the most saturated one.
